Publication number: 20200029173Abstract: A method for recording attendance using BLUETOOTH-enabled mobile devices comprising the steps in the sequence set forth: triggering (104, 105), by a logged-in user, a respective mobile device to detect for surrounding BLUETOOTH beacons, wherein different user account each is assigned with their respective list of BLUETOOTH beacons for triggering the attendance recording; comparing (106), by the respective mobile device, the detected list of BLUETOOTH beacons with the assigned list of BLUETOOTH beacons of the corresponding user account and only retrieves one or more BLUETOOTH beacon IDs from BLUETOOTH beacons that are assigned to the corresponding user account; and forwarding (107), by the respective mobile device, the retrieved BLUETOOTH beacon ID(s) together with a retrieval timestamp to an administrator server for generating an attendance record.Type: ApplicationFiled: May 2, 2019Publication date: January 23, 2020Applicant: Timetec Holding Sdn BhdInventors: KOK LOONG PANG, YUAN YEW CHOO

Publication number: 20190073895Abstract: An alarm system including a plurality of alarm sensors, each having a BLUETOOTH module to establish communication link using a BLUETOOTH protocol to at least one neighbouring sensor in a way such that a BLUETOOTH Mesh Network is formed, and a controller connected to the BLUETOOTH Mesh Network, configured to monitor and manage the status of each alarm sensor and to trigger at least one alarm device based on the status of the alarm sensors, wherein the status data of each alarm sensor is transmitted to the controller, and vice versa, instructions of the controller are transmitted to at least one sensor via the BLUETOOTH Mesh Network.Type: ApplicationFiled: August 9, 2018Publication date: March 7, 2019Applicant: Timetec Holding Sdn BhdInventors: KOK LOONG PANG, HON SENG TEH

Publication number: 20190066415Abstract: A control system for door lock includes a server, a controller linked to the server and a mobile device having an application for a user to trigger a door unlocking process, means for collecting biometric information of the user, a BLUETOOTH module to establish a BLUETOOTH communication link between the mobile device and the controller, and wherein the door unlocking process includes the mobile device performing a biometric authentication to verify the user and then transmitting an instruction to the controller via the BLUETOOTH link, and the controller, upon receiving the instruction, performs a second authentication to verify the user's accessibility and then unlock the door based on the outcomes of the authentications.Type: ApplicationFiled: August 9, 2018Publication date: February 28, 2019Applicant: Timetec Holding Sdn BhdInventors: KOK LOONG PANG, HON SENG TEH
